What PUAEME008 in fact covers
The PUAEME008 Offer Pain Management system sits within the general public safety and emergency administration training framework, but its material uses well beyond paramedicine. The core end results line up with 4 abilities:
Rapid analysis of severe and step-by-step pain in grownups and, where applicable, teenagers and children. Selection and risk-free management of straightforward anesthetics and inhaled analgesia, consisting of signs, application varieties, and contraindications. Non-pharmacological strategies that work in live, from positioning to trained breathing to disturbance for children. Monitoring, documentation, and escalation criteria, including when to stop, when to observe, and when to require advanced support.
A legitimate company will certainly localise methods to your territory. Entonox schedule, S8 medication policies, and extent of technique differ throughout areas. In useful terms, that suggests you discover what you can actually do tomorrow under your own license, not an idealised protocol from somewhere else.

Medications at the heart of the unit
The drug listing differs with regional range, but in many programs the first-line pharmacology consists of paracetamol, non-steroidal anti-inflammatory medicines, and inhaled nitrous oxide and oxygen mixes. Some advanced ranges consist of methoxyflurane, tramadol, or limited oral opioids under method. The focus gets on recognizing signs, safe dosing ranges, onset times, and the red flags that should quit you in your tracks.

Paracetamol remains the unrecognized hero. Provided very early and dosed correctly, it smooths the peaks and improves the result of complements. NSAIDs bring anti-inflammatory activity but demand regard for renal feature, gastritis background, and simultaneous anticoagulation. Inhaled analgesia uses quick beginning with brief duration, suitable for extrications and brief treatments, but requires energetic surveillance and mentoring on technique.

The unit trains you to keep a mental grid, not a memorised manuscript. Client weight, comorbidities, current medicines, approximated time to conclusive care, and the requirement for client engagement in treatments all rest on that grid. If the client had their optimum paracetamol dose in the house an hour ago and is borderline dried out after vomiting, your following secure move could be non-pharmacological until intravenous liquids or senior testimonial arrive.
Non-drug steps that really work
Non-pharmacological methods obtain lip service in many courses, after that vanish as soon as the cannula tray shows up. PUAEME008 pushes them right into the foreground. Positioning makes a visible difference in rib injuries and renal colic. Led breathing shifts concentrate and supports inhaled analgesia shipment. Ice and support bandaging lower swelling and boost tolerability for joint injuries. For kids, age-appropriate distraction and caregiver involvement can halve visible distress prior to any type of drug gets to plasma.

These measures are not ornamental. They minimize called for dosages, which consequently decreases side effect threat, which then maintains decision-making data transfer for the next step in care.

The side situations that separate amateurs from professionals
Every experienced medical professional brings a psychological brochure of catches. A couple of issue usually enough to highlight:

The stoic older grown-up with a hip fracture and a discomfort rating of 2 that will stagnate the leg. The low score does not match the function. Deal with the function and secure the airway during inhaled analgesia.

The individual with serious asthma background that reaches for inhaled analgesia. Comprehend the gadget's driving gas, the required oxygen portion, and when to favor easy dental analgesia plus calm positioning while oxygen and bronchodilator plans are set.

The dried patient with colicky pain and borderline kidney function. NSAIDs might not be your first move. Take into consideration options and press liquids if within scope.

The distressed teen with a misplacement who hyperventilates and says the medication is not working. Method, mentoring, and atmosphere may matter more than dose in the first five minutes.

The person who self-dosed at home with several agents. When unsure, slow down, examine cumulative paracetamol over 24-hour, and validate any kind of unlabelled medicine they took.

Emergency pain monitoring under genuine constraints
Emergency divisions and area settings press time. The PUAEME008 offer discomfort monitoring device presumes disruptions, partial details, and completing concerns. Below are three patterns that stand up:

Time box every step. If you give inhaled analgesia, set a 2 to 3 min reassessment assumption and interact it to the person. If you provide a dental agent, established a fifteen to thirty minute home window and provide a diversion approach in the gap.

Anchor to vitals. A pleasurable individual on breathed in analgesia can have creeping hypoventilation in a jampacked hall. Continual pulse oximetry and a visible breathing price count keep complacency away. If tracking is unavailable, lower your risk tolerance and reduce dose opportunities.

Plan your departure. Before you start, understand exactly how you will quit, hand over, or escalate. That includes oxygen supply, spare mouth pieces, disposal procedures for scavenging demands, and a clear path for rapid elimination if negative effects appear.
